HVAC schools in West Virginia

West Virginia has 6 accredited campuses awarding hvac credentials. If you finish and work as an HVAC technician in West Virginia, expect to start around $36,160–$38,400 and reach a median of $48,850 with experience; the top quarter earn $60,790 or more (U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, May 2025, West Virginia). Graduates of these West Virginia programs — every graduate, whatever job they took — earned a median of $23,747 in their first year, against $32,848 nationally; that is the figure used to rank campuses below.

What hvac and refrigeration mechanics and installers earn in West Virginia

$36,160starting (10th percentile)
$38,400early career (25th)
$48,850median, all experience
$60,790experienced (75th)
$72,640top earners (90th)

U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ics, May 2025; 1,690 employed in West Virginia. National median: $61,010.

Earnings are median wages and self-employment income reported to the IRS (W-2 and Schedule SE) for graduates who received federal aid and were working and not enrolled, measured in the calendar year after finishing. They are pay only: health insurance, retirement contributions and other benefits are not included.

Ranked by median earnings of this program's graduates one year after completion (College Scorecard field-of-study,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) 2022-23 Completions survey; College Scorecard June 2026; Database of Accredited Postsecondary Institutions and Programs (DAPIP), September 2026); campuses without a reported figure follow, by credentials awarded. "Program debt" is the median federal loan debt for graduates of this program at this campus. Completion is the campus-wide 150%-of-time rate. "Not reported" means the federal file suppresses the value for privacy.
